Welcome to the memorial page for

Margaret Marie O'Leary Shaw

June 25, 1961 ~ May 29, 2017 (age 55) 55 Years Old


Obituary Image

Margaret Marie O’Leary Shaw was born June 25, 1961, and passed away surrounded by loved ones at age 55 on May 29, 2017 (Memorial Day) after a long fight against cancer.  Daughter of the late John and Regina (Hartmann) O’Leary, Margaret grew up in Forty Acres, was a graduate of Delcastle High School and the University of Delaware.  She was preceded in death by her beloved sisters, Teresa O’Leary Krzywicki and ReGina O’Leary Moorhead. 

Margaret is survived by her loving husband, George Bernard Shaw; her son, JJ and wife, Katie; her daughter, Jamie; and her grandson, Dewey.  She is also survived by her siblings, Michael O’Leary, Patricia O’Leary Cunningham, Cecilia Wyatt Thornton, Joe O’Leary, Richard O’Leary, MaryEllen O’Leary, Gerard O’Leary, Catherine St. Clair, Ann O’Leary.  Margaret was also an adored aunt and Godmother to countless nieces, nephews, grand-nieces and grand-nephews.

Our family reflected on Margaret’s short but impactful life that touched so many lives.  To know Margaret was to have been touched by an earthly angel unaware.  She wanted everyone to “Celebrate Life”.  To some Margaret was a “fairy godmother”, “our little princess”, the aunt that came to school plays and kids’ sports games.  She was a best friend to so many.  Margaret’s absolute and unshakable faith and her profound belief that all things are in right order and God is in charge carried her through so many difficult times with peace and soulful serenity.  Miracle Margaret was given 6 months to live and went on to bravely battle stage IV cancer for 4+ years.

You could see the light of heaven in her beautiful green eyes.  With a cheerful voice, Margaret would call her sister each morning to wake her gently with a “morning sunshine” greeting to start her day.  Many called her daily just to be cheered by her sweet voice and kind words.  Margaret was the spirit of love, compassion, and kindness.  She loved George and truly understood him.  To all who knew Margaret, she was a great light who left the earth to brighten our way to heaven.  We remain the collective strength of 12 with 3 of our cherished sisters now on the other side of the veil.
